Daily Puzzle Delivery and Service Logs

The app connects to The Puzzle Room service to request today's game set and earlier published puzzle dates. Cloudflare provides the public app service, and Supabase provides private database infrastructure used for puzzle content delivery.

When the app contacts the service, Cloudflare, Supabase, and related infrastructure may process standard connection and security information such as IP address, request date and time, user agent, and device or network information. This information is used to deliver and protect the service, diagnose problems, and maintain operations—not to build advertising profiles.

Optional Notifications

Notifications are optional. If you enable reminders, The Puzzle Room schedules a daily puzzle reminder and a seven-day comeback reminder locally on your device. Opening the app resets the comeback reminder so active players do not receive it.

The initial release does not request or transmit an Expo push token, installation identifier, device platform, time zone, reminder time, or notification registration to 306 Holdings. Reminder delivery does not use Expo Push Service, Firebase Cloud Messaging, Apple Push Notification service, or a 306 Holdings notification server.

You can disable reminders in the app or manage notification permission in your device settings. Local reminder settings remain on the device until they are disabled, app storage is cleared, or the app is deleted, subject to operating-system backup behavior.

Security

The production puzzle feed is expected to use HTTPS. The app does not contain database credentials, and the puzzle database uses a private schema with public access restricted. Local gameplay is stored using platform app storage without a separate application-level encryption layer. No method of storage or transmission can be guaranteed completely secure.
